Do you love cinnamon rolls but hate the idea of waiting for the dough to rise for hours? Then this recipe is exactly what you need. These cinnamon and yoghurt balls taste exactly like the best cinnamon rolls, but they are ready in minutes thanks to the smart dough from Greek yoghurt. We guarantee you will love them. Nutrition (1 serving)
- 177 kcal
- 21 g carbohydrates
- 6 g fats
- 6 g protein
Per 6 portions
- 100 g Greek yoghurt
- 115 g spelt flour
- 2 pinches salt
- 1/2 tsp baking soda
- 15 g coconut sugar
- 1 tsp cinnamon
- 1 tbsp maple syrup
- 2 tbsp Greek yoghurt
Instructions
-
In a bowl, mix the yoghurt, baking soda, salt, and 150g of spelt flour (keep the remaining 10g on the side). Form a compact and non‑sticky dough.
-
Use the remaining flour for your working surface to ensure the dough doesn't stick to it. Then roll it out into 2‑3mm thickness.
-
Mix the nut butter with coconut oil until smooth and spread it evenly over the dough.
-
Roll the dough up, then slice it into 4- 5 cm thick rounds and then slice each round in half.
- Take one half‑round and form it into a ball. Mix the coconut sugar with cinnamon and coat the balls in the mixture.
-
Place in a baking tray, sprinkle with more cinnamon sugar and drizzle with maple syrup. Bake in an oven preheated to 180 °C for 15‑20 minutes.
